java的Array和List相互转换
2024-08-21 00:21:58
1.Array转List,通过java.util.Arrays.asList(T... a)参数是可变泛型参数
注意,Arrays.asList返回的类型是不可变长度的集合,底层是final修饰的泛型数组【泛型数组可以理解为Object[]】
和我们常用的java.util.ArrayList的区别,java.util.ArrayList底层对象数组没有加final关键词修饰
所以Arrays.asList返回的集合不能添加和删除,可以修改指定索引的内容
2.List转Array用.toArray(T[] a)
最新文章
- C# 文件操作方法
- HTML笔记(五)表单<;form>;及其相关元素
- DIV+CSS高手必知的15个CSS常识
- 使用Amoeba 实现MySQL DB 读写分离
- RPi Debian Auto Login
- jquery图片滑动联播效果
- ARR状态监控脚本
- 什么是jetty
- ASP.NET MVC+EF框架+EasyUI实现权限管理系列(2)-数据库访问层的设计Demo
- python基础课程_学习笔记20:标准库:有些收藏夹——os
- C++异常层次结构
- IntelliJ IDEA 的默认文件编码
- 自学华为IoT物联网_06 智慧家庭物联网常见问题及解决方案
- 给vscode添加右键打开功能
- 根据Excel模板存储数据,并下载
- 6-9-哈夫曼树(HuffmanTree)-树和二叉树-第6章-《数据结构》课本源码-严蔚敏吴伟民版
- Test22455
- io重定向打开关闭 Eclipse中c开发printf无法输出解决办法
- yii 验证码 CCaptcha的总结(转)
- LGP4173残缺的字符串